Facts about Lycksele

  • Location: Lycksele is a locality and the seat of Lycksele Municipality in Västerbotten County, Sweden.
  • Population: 8,817 (2018)
  • Climate: Lycksele has a subarctic climate with short, mild summers and long, cold winters.
  • Industry: The main industries in Lycksele are forestry, agriculture, tourism and manufacturing.
  • Attractions: Lycksele Zoo, Lycksele Museum, Storheden Church, Lycksele Church, and the Lycksele Art Gallery.
  • Education: Lycksele has two high schools and a university college.
  • Transport: Lycksele is connected to the rest of Sweden by bus, train and air.
